Shipfitter Job Description

Lay-Out Workers, Metal and Plastic Lay out reference points and dimensions on metal or plastic stock or workpieces, such as sheets, plates, tubes, structural shapes, castings, or machine parts, for further processing. Includes shipfitters.

Shipfitter Salary Statistics as of 2015

Average annual salary for a Shipfitter is $53001 based on statistics in the U.S. as of 2015. The highest salary recorded was $78775. The lowest salary reported was $28235. These figures will vary on a state to state basis as these are averages across all 50 states.

Median hourly wage for a Shipfitter is $26.36 based on statistics in the U.S. as of 2015. The highest hourly rate recorded was $39.17. The lowest hourly rate recorded was $14.04. These figures will vary on a state to state basis as these are averages across all 50 states.
